Century Machines

A close friend approached my girlfriend and I to do a cd sleeve for his band's new demo cd. I originally didn't know anything about this until 2 days before he needed these done but, he was looking for something handmade and a little different from just putting the CD into a plastic case or cardboard sleeve and making some quick cover work. Christine created these amazing sleeves with a nice cut at the bottom for the cd to go in.
I had not known much about what they were looking to do until the day before these showed up on my table and ready to be painted. Because it was last minute, Mike, my friend in the band, gave me a lot of freedom to come up with something that would be a quick stencil. I definitely didn't have time to create any multi layered stencils with only 2 days to create this on my free time.  All he really told me was make something that looks organic and goes a bit with the song "Wild Wind." This is what I came up with:

All in all, I think this turned out to be a success and they were pleased with the finished product and are thinking about turning this into a series so I'll be able to come up with some more and possibly better ideas for stencil pieces.
